Postby Big Phil » Sat Sep 03, 2011 5:46 pm

FINAL SCORES @ PLAYFORD ALIVE, ELIZABETH

LEAGUE:

Full Time

Central - 16.14 = 110

Norwood - 9.7 = 61

Dogs win by 49 points



GOAL KICKERS:

Central - D.Hynes 4, T.Dunne, R.Williams 3, L.Habel 2, C.O'Sullivan, P.Thomas, E.Sansbury, C.Molyneux 1

Norwood - M.Davis 3, C.Shenton 2 T.Langford 2, M.Grigg, M.Suckling 1
